Q: How does⁣ Tesla’s ⁤dual motor all-wheel drive ‍system work,⁢ and why ‌is it advantageous in winter conditions?

A: Tesla’s⁣ dual ⁣motor all-wheel drive system employs two separate motors, one powering the front wheels and‌ the other the rear wheels. This setup allows for more precise control​ and distribution of power, maximizing traction in challenging winter conditions. By constantly monitoring road conditions and adjusting ⁢power delivery to each wheel, Tesla vehicles offer enhanced stability, responsiveness, ‌and most importantly, better ‌grip‍ on icy and snowy roads.

Q: Can Tesla’s snow performance be attributed to‌ its wider tire‍ offerings?

A: While tire selection plays a role in snow performance, Tesla’s prowess in challenging winter conditions cannot be ‍solely attributed ⁣to⁣ wider tire options. Tesla’s technological advancements,⁣ such as the‍ dual motor all-wheel drive system and ‍intelligent ‌software, are the primary‌ contributors to its significant snow traction capabilities. However, opting for winter-specific tires can further enhance performance​ and ensure ⁣superior⁣ grip on icy and snowy roads.
